by ErikSS » Thu Sep 18, 2014 1:51 pm

bartonmd wrote:
ErikSS wrote:I'm gonna have to back out of this trip. I am focusing my time and attention on getting my engine rebuilt.


Not to hijack, but why does your engine need rebuilt?

I had an increasing tick. I found non-magnetic metal in my oil filter. At that point I thought it was bearing. I pulled the motor and found massive piston slap in 1 and bad in 5.
